Subjonctif Présent (Subjunctive Present) Tense Conjugation of the French Verb lexicaliser
Introduction to the verb lexicaliser
The English translation of the French verb lexicaliser is “to lexicalize.” It is pronounced as “lex-e-ka-lee-zay.”
The word “lexicaliser” is derived from the French word “lexical,” which comes from the Latin word “lexicus,” meaning “of words.” It is most often used in everyday French in the Subjonctif Présent tense. This tense is used to express a possible or desired action, as well as emotions, doubts, or uncertainty.
Here are three simple examples of its usage in the Subjonctif Présent tense:
- Je veux que tu lexicalises ce mot dans ton rapport. (I want you to lexicalize this word in your report.)
- Il faut que nous lexicalisions ces termes afin d’éviter toute confusion. (We need to lexicalize these terms to avoid any confusion.)
- J’aimerais que vous lexicalisiez ces expressions pour les rendre plus claires. (I would like you to lexicalize these expressions to make them clearer.)
Table of the Subjonctif Présent (Subjunctive Present) Tense Conjugation of lexicaliser
Pronoun | Conjugation | Example Usage | English Translation |
---|---|---|---|
je | lexicalise | Il faut que je lexicalise cela. | I must lexicalize that. |
tu | lexicalises | Je préfère que tu lexicalises. | I prefer you lexicalize. |
il | lexicalise | Il est possible qu’il lexicalise. | It’s possible he lexicalizes. |
elle | lexicalise | Elle veut que j’elle lexicalise. | She wants her to lexicalize. |
on | lexicalise | Il est important qu’on lexicalise. | It’s important we lexicalize. |
nous | lexicalisions | Il est préférable que nous lexicalisions. | It’s preferable we lexicalize. |
vous | lexicalisiez | Il est nécessaire que vous lexicalisiez. | It’s necessary you lexicalize. |
ils | lexicalisent | Il est essentiel qu’ils lexicalisent. | It’s essential they lexicalize. |
elles | lexicalisent | Il est crucial qu’elles lexicalisent. | It’s crucial they lexicalize. |
